User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.9.2) Gecko/20100105 Firefox/3.6 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.9.2) Gecko/20100105 Firefox/3.6 From my usage experience, I always have a set of extensions disabled, which occasionally need to enable all at once. Example : Two sets that I come across often that I need to switch on for only few pages/occasions are 1) Developer/tweaking extensions 2) Indic related extensions The reason I need to do that are those extensions are sometimes necessary, but otherwise hog the cpu . ( I disable yesscript, webdeveloper toolbar, and a couple others I cant remember, the SunSpider js benchmark tool shows a drop from 12 seconds to 4 seconds) loadinng of other pages are also faster.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1) run sunspider js benchmark utility, note time taken 1) install a bunch of developer/tweaking extensions including web-developer toolbar, yesscript(dont forget to add a bunch of rules), etc.. 2) run sunspider js benchmark utility again. No. Not a duplicate of #259057 . Thats about being able to select multiple extensions/themes/etc and disabling/enabling/updating them. The selection needs to be done every time. In this proposal. the extensions/themes/etc are arranged into folders, thus making the grouping permanent. Making grouping permanant can reduce the number of clicks needed to disable/enable all at once. Also, I believe other people will find other uses for being able to group extensions/themes/etc into folders.
